AUSTIN — Ready to trade your couch for cowboy boots and your remote control for a road map? Summer has officially rolled into Texas like a tumbleweed on a mission, and it’s bringing the sixth annual Great Outdoor Scavenger Hunt (GOSH) along for the ride!
This isn’t your typical treasure hunt where you’re digging around dusty attics looking for old photo albums. No sir! GOSH is serving up a heaping helping of Texas-sized adventure that’ll have you exploring every nook, cranny, and scenic overlook our beautiful state has to offer.
Hunt for Fun, Hunt for Prizes!
What’s better than discovering hidden gems across Texas? Discovering them and winning fabulous prizes while you’re at it! The generous folks at Whole Earth Provision Co., Texas Historical Commission, Families in Nature, and Texas State Parks have stuffed the prize chest fuller than a piñata at a quinceañera.
Complete challenges in any region, and you’ll earn yourself a golden ticket (well, more like an entry) into drawings for some seriously sweet swag. But here’s where it gets really exciting: finish every single activity on this year’s hunt, and you’ll be in the running for the grand prize that’s bigger than a cowboy’s hat on Derby Day.

Time’s Ticking Like a Grandfather Clock
Mark your calendars in permanent marker, folks: GOSH 2025 wraps up at the stroke of midnight on Labor Day, September 1st. That gives you the entire summer to channel your inner Indiana Jones and explore Texas like never before.
Whether you’re a weekend warrior or a vacation virtuoso, there’s a perfect adventure waiting for you. The hunt includes detailed driving directions because getting lost is only fun when it’s part of the plan, not when you’re trying to find that historic courthouse or scenic overlook.
